Transaction 6e3bc6fba1dea243d8246fd870eecc4d462d65565a9ee1c54a5156fda08ebd2e
1 Input
1 Output
-
6e3bc6fba1dea243d8246fd870eecc4d462d65565a9ee1c54a5156fda08ebd2e:0
- value
- 136303
- script pubkey
- OP_0 OP_PUSHBYTES_20 ca752390950cd4b4ee3a5f8f0962f211094dc01a
- address
- bc1qef6j8yy4pn2tfm36t78sjchjzyy5msq605qeyc